Greek word study

ἐκδέχομαιekdéchomai I wait for, expect

I wait for, expect.

Translated in the King James as: expect, look (tarry) for, wait (for)

Appears 6 times in Scripture

Origin: from G1537 (ἐκ) and G1209 (δέχομαι);
